Acquista i nostri libri consigliati su Amazon.it
+ Rispondi al messaggio
Pagina 1 di 2 12 ultimoultimo
Visualizzazione dei risultati da 1 a 10 su 13

Utilizzo %USERPROFILE%

  1. #1
    Alfonso1959 non  in linea Scolaretto
    Post
    101
    Like Inviati  
    0
    Like Ricevuti  
    0
    Salve a tutti, avrei delle tabelle esterne da collegare ad un database Access, usato da pi persone.
    Mi hanno consigliato di usare la variabile %USERPROFILE%, ma mi dice per il percorso sbagliato, in quanto cerca comunque nel percorso C:\utenti\nome\documenti\%USERPROFILE%\.......
    non dovrebbe essere C:\%USERPROFILE%\documenti\...... ?

  2. #2
    L'avatar di AntonioG
    AntonioG non  in linea Moderatore Globale Ultimo blog: Commodore 64 e Codemotion
    Post
    17,364
    Blogs
    5
    Like Inviati  
    5
    Like Ricevuti  
    31
    Parliamo di Access? Di codice VBA? Perch nella sezione Windows?
    ℹ️ Leggi di pi su AntonioG ...

  3. #3
    Alfonso1959 non  in linea Scolaretto
    Post
    101
    Like Inviati  
    0
    Like Ricevuti  
    0
    Parliamo di tabelle collegate in access, ma pensavo fosse pi inerente ad una funzionalit windows

  4. #4
    L'avatar di AntonioG
    AntonioG non  in linea Moderatore Globale Ultimo blog: Commodore 64 e Codemotion
    Post
    17,364
    Blogs
    5
    Like Inviati  
    5
    Like Ricevuti  
    31
    No ... devi postare in Access perch parte del VBA.

    Usa

    Environ("USERPROFILE")

    per ottenere il percorso del profilo


    P.S. Sposto io
    ℹ️ Leggi di pi su AntonioG ...

  5. #5
    Alfonso1959 non  in linea Scolaretto
    Post
    101
    Like Inviati  
    0
    Like Ricevuti  
    0
    ok ti ringrazio e scusa dell'errore.

  6. #6
    L'avatar di AntonioG
    AntonioG non  in linea Moderatore Globale Ultimo blog: Commodore 64 e Codemotion
    Post
    17,364
    Blogs
    5
    Like Inviati  
    5
    Like Ricevuti  
    31
    Nulla ... facci sapere se hai risolto
    ℹ️ Leggi di pi su AntonioG ...

  7. #7
    Alfonso1959 non  in linea Scolaretto
    Post
    101
    Like Inviati  
    0
    Like Ricevuti  
    0
    Buongiorno Antonio, scusa il ritardo, ma solo ora sono potuto tornare a lavorarci.
    Purtroppo non ho risolto, forse non ho capito il funzionamento.
    Con Environ("USERPROFILE") tiro fuori una stringa con il prcorso del file, nel mio caso "C:\users\alfonso".
    A questo concateno il percorso dove si trova la tabella da collegare "\Onedrive\CONTRACTS\Programma\Set.xlsx"
    Per cui ho la stringa completa: Environ("USERPROFILE") & "\Onedrive\CONTRACTS\Programma\Set.xlsx" che immagino debba riportare in Gestione tabelle collegate.
    Quando vado a prendere la tabella da mettere in una query, ho il messaggio "Impossibile aggiornare. Database o oggetto di sola lettura".
    cosa mi sfugge?

  8. #8
    L'avatar di AntonioG
    AntonioG non  in linea Moderatore Globale Ultimo blog: Commodore 64 e Codemotion
    Post
    17,364
    Blogs
    5
    Like Inviati  
    5
    Like Ricevuti  
    31
    Questo errore non ha a che vedere con la questione USERPROFILE di questo thread che stata risolta con la stringa che hai formato.

    Crea un altro thread dettagliando il problema derivante dal messaggio di errore che ottieni (partendo dal principio che il percorso ora corretto).

    (Ovviamente la parte \Onedrive\CONTRACTS\Programma presente sul TUO PC non su quello di altri, immagino ... tu dove hai l'errore?)
    ℹ️ Leggi di pi su AntonioG ...

  9. #9
    Ferrari_and non  in linea Scolaretto
    Post
    294
    Like Inviati  
    2
    Like Ricevuti  
    3
    Ciao il problema non nel percorso che corretto ma nel fatto che stai andando in una cartella gestita da ONEDRIVE.
    Programma / sistema cloud microsoft che si occupa di sincronizzare file / cartelle su uno o pi pc e il cloud microsoft.
    Il fatto che ti dia il file file in sola letture potrebbe essere normale devi controllare la configurazione di ONEDRIVE ed eventualmente cercare della documentazione di come gestisce i file sincronizzati.

  10. #10
    Alfonso1959 non  in linea Scolaretto
    Post
    101
    Like Inviati  
    0
    Like Ricevuti  
    0
    L'errore su tutti i pc. La stringa corretta su tutti, anteponendo Environ("USERPROFILE") al resto della stringa, il percorso ora va bene. probabile che sia come dice Ferrari_and. Ora cerco di capire come sono gestiti i files sincronizzati ed eventualmente creo un'altro thread. grazie

+ Rispondi al messaggio
Pagina 1 di 2 12 ultimoultimo

Potrebbero interessarti anche ...

  1. Utilizzo %USERPROFILE%
    Da Alfonso1959 nel forum Microsoft Windows
    Risposte: 3
    Ultimo Post: 17-06-2019, 16:40
  2. Ricavare PATH UserProfile
    Da fragger nel forum Microsoft Access
    Risposte: 12
    Ultimo Post: 17-01-2013, 15:38
  3. Utilizzo Dll
    Da Marlboro nel forum Microsoft Word
    Risposte: 2
    Ultimo Post: 11-03-2011, 21:43
  4. Risposte: 2
    Ultimo Post: 01-12-2010, 10:38
  5. utilizzo dde in c#
    Da rodriquez nel forum C#
    Risposte: 0
    Ultimo Post: 30-03-2007, 11:38